About 1,3-diethylimidazolidine-2,4,5-trione
1,3-diethylimidazolidine-2,4,5-trione (PubChem CID 598344) has the molecular formula C7H10N2O3
and a molecular weight of 170.17 g/mol. Its IUPAC name is 1,3-diethylimidazolidine-2,4,5-trione.
Molecular Properties
| Compound Name | 1,3-diethylimidazolidine-2,4,5-trione |
| PubChem CID | 598344 |
| Molecular Formula | C7H10N2O3 |
| Molecular Weight | 170.17 g/mol |
| Exact Mass | 170.07 |
| IUPAC Name | 1,3-diethylimidazolidine-2,4,5-trione |
| SMILES | CCN1C(=O)C(=O)N(CC)C1=O |
| InChI | InChI=1S/C7H10N2O3/c1-3-8-5(10)6(11)9(4-2)7(8)12/h3-4H2,1-2H3 |
| InChIKey | FIVYSVJPFYJRPJ-UHFFFAOYSA-N |
| XLogP | -0.18 |
| TPSA | 57.69 Ų |
| H-Bond Donors | |
| H-Bond Acceptors | 3 |
| Rotatable Bonds | 2 |
| Heavy Atoms | 12 |
